What this video covers
Alie and Ben, owners of a 41-foot sailboat, purchased a Scout Olympic lightweight camper to facilitate travel and logistics during their transition between sailing seasons.2:01 The 1,081-pound camper mounts to a Ford F-350 and features a 2,000-watt AC converter, a 175-watt Renogy flexible solar panel, a 75-liter Dometic fridge-freezer, and a two-burner cooktop.2:23 The couple acquired the rig to serve as a mobile home for Ben during his work-related flights back to Canada and to transport their dog, Bruce, while the boat remains in Banderas Bay, Mexico, during hurricane season.2:09 The pair tested the setup at River Bend campground and Olympic National Park, noting the ease of driving with the camper compared to boat life.6:27 They plan to use the vehicle for land-based adventures, including surfing at La Push and hiking at Hurricane Ridge, while preparing for a future Pacific Ocean crossing.11:52 The couple encountered a minor technical issue attempting to charge a Goal Zero Yeti battery from the truck's 12-volt cigarette lighter.14:43
